Output 16fb481cf22e148cd8f33172efe600368fd704c4e0a5ec6b9396b2a94ba601fc:0

value
4561045983
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e34e5f154154f81b2830d8f355b65e8768fdca5a4d078691b474bd492fb7bc3e
address
tb1pud89792p2nupk2psmre4tdj7sa50mjj6f5rcdyd5wj75jtahhslqgwehla
transaction
16fb481cf22e148cd8f33172efe600368fd704c4e0a5ec6b9396b2a94ba601fc
confirmations
62984
spent
true